According to Kimberly Amadeo, understanding the financial market can be a bit challenging at first, simply because it has many terms, including capital markets, Wall Street, even the markets. Some experts even simply refer to it as the stock market, even though they are referring to stocks, bonds and commodities (About.com, 2012). After researching exactly how financial markets operate in the United States, one can conclude that a financial market is basically any type financial transaction that ultimately helps the growth of a business. Here in the U.S., ownership of a public corporation is also considered stocks, which are sold to investors for the company to raise additional capital. Investors gain revenue when company earnings increase which in-return keeps the U.S. growing.

Many people would consider the Dow (Down Jones Industrial Average) as the stock market; and not realizing that there are other components, such as the Dow Utilities Average as well as Dow Transportation Average. “Many investors ignore the Dow, and instead focus on the S&P 500 or other indices to track the progress of the stock market. The stocks that make up these averages are traded on the world's stock exchanges, two of which include the New York Stock Exchange and the NASDAQ”. (Amadeo, K, 2012).

The process that Microsoft uses for complying with the Sec starts with its Audit committee. This committee functions from a charter that has been written by the Boards of Directors. Including within this charter is basically an outline of the duties each member in the committee are responsible for. Members of the committee are required to help assist Bored Members with the audit, including areas of financial and accounting company reports.
